So, I've had my plasma cam over a year now. I thought I was running everything correctly. It wasn't until I read a post about the z axis not functioning correctly. Someone suggested changing the force to 20 or something like that. Mine was set to zero. I wondered why sometimes my z axis would go up sometimes it wouldn't. Changed it to 10lbs of force and bam! My zaxis is actually doing what it's supposed to be doing. Dang it! Only reason, this is such a big deal to me, is cause I tried to follow the cut chart fir 30 amp consumables. Would work for a bit, then it would lose signal cause the torch would raise high enough between cuts! Hope this is the answer to all my frustrations for now.

Re: DHC2 Basic
The DHC2 z-motor settings should normally be set to 36 pounds and a speed of 104.5
